Frontend-разработчик (middle) (удаленная работа)

21 мая 2026

Уровень зарплаты:
з.п. не указана
Требуемый опыт работы:
Не указан

Вакансия: Frontend-разработчик (middle)

Описание вакансии

IT-компания GNIVC - партнер государственных компаний и лидеров российского бизнеса, разработчик и системный интегратор крупнейших государственных информационных систем, а также коммерческих решений для налогового мониторинга.

  • Компания входит в ТОП-100 лучших работодателей страны и на 9-м месте в категории IT-компании 2025 года по рейтингу работодателей hh.ru среди крупных компаний;
  • Мы в 25% лучших по уровню счастья среди компаний отрасли IT и России 2025 по версии Happy Job;
  • У нас есть ИИ-песочница - среда для экспериментов и реальных проектов на современных опенсорс-больших языковых моделях. Здесь можно применять ИИ для оптимизации своей работы, автоматизации процессов и реализации собственных идей от гипотезы до результата;
  • Являемся аккредитованной ИТ-компанией.

ТРЕБОВАНИЯ:

  • Уверенные знания JavaScript (ES6+) и TypeScript (типизация, дженерики, интерфейсы);
  • Понимание работы браузера, DOM, Event Loop;
  • Отличные практические навыки работы с React (хуки, жизненный цикл, оптимизация рендеринга);
  • Опыт работы с react-router-dom и react-hook-form для сложной маршрутизации и валидации форм;
  • Опыт работы с MobX (понимание реактивности, observables, actions);

Примечание: готовы рассмотреть кандидатов с сильным Redux/Zustand, если Вы готовы быстро освоить MobX.

  • Опыт работы с препроцессорами (SCSS) и подходом SCSS Modules;
  • Базовое понимание Webpack: умение читать конфигурацию, добавлять простые лоадеры или плагины (создание конфигов с нуля не требуется;
  • Знакомство с концепцией микрофронтендов (Module Federation): понимание, как разрабатывать изолированные модули в рамках общей архитектуры. Практический опыт будет большим плюсом.
  • Уверенное владение Git (работали с ветвлениями, PR/MR, понимание Git Flow);
  • Опыт работы с Bitbucket, Jira, Confluence;
  • Способность самостоятельно декомпозировать и решать задачи уровня фичи будет плюсом. Умение читать и понимать чужой код;
  • Навыки аргументации своих технических решений и готовность к конструктивному диалогу.

ОБЯЗАННОСТИ:

  • Создание новых и поддержка существующих сервисов компании на стеке React + TypeScript + MobX;
  • Разработка и интеграция независимых модулей приложения в рамках архитектуры Module Federation (под руководством Senior-разработчиков или техлида);
  • Создание переиспользуемых UI-компонентов, реализация сложных пользовательских интерфейсов и клиентской валидации данных с помощью react-hook-form;
  • Участие в перекрестном code review коллег, поддержание чистоты кода и соблюдение принятых в команде code style;
  • Участие в командных ритуалах (Agile/Scrum), оценка трудоемкости задач в Jira и соблюдение сроков их выполнения;
  • Плотное сотрудничество с аналитиками, бэкенд-разработчиками, QA-инженерами и дизайнерами.

МЫ ПРЕДЛАГАЕМ:

  • гибкие форматы работы: возможность работы в офисе, по гибридному графику или полностью дистанционно на территории РФ;
  • рабочий график: пятидневная рабочая неделя (Пн. Чт. с 09:00 до 18:00, Пт. с 09:00 до 16:45);
  • достойное вознаграждение: конкурентная заработная плата по результатам собеседования, а также премии за эффективную работу и достигнутые результаты;
  • официальное трудоустройство: полное соблюдение требований ТК РФ, включая оплачиваемые отпуска (с дополнительной выплатой 50% от оклада после 11 месяцев работы в Компании) и выплату заработной платы дважды в месяц;
  • забот у о здоровье:
    • компенсация больничного листа продолжительностью до 7 дней с сохранением полной оплаты, эквивалентной рабочему дню,
    • добровольное медицинское страхование (ДМС) по окончании испытательного срока, с широким перечнем ведущих медицинских учреждений, включая качественную стоматологию,
    • возмещение до 50% затрат на занятия спортом;
  • развитие и обучение:
    • профессиональное обучение и сертификация за счет компании,
    • организация внутренних и внешних митапов, хакатонов, конференций, семинаров и тренингов,
    • партнерские программы по изучению иностранных языков и развитию профессиональных навыков от Skyeng и Skillbox,
    • доступ к корпоративной библиотеке на платформе Alpina Digital;
  • дополнительные выходные: возможность взять 5 дополнительных оплачиваемых выходных (ресурсных) дней в течение календарного года (с 1 января до 31 декабря) для сотрудников, проработавших в компании более 11 месяцев.


Посмотрите похожие вакансии

Frontend-разработчик (middle+)
Компания: Алексеева Марина Николаевна
Зарплата: от 150 000 до 220 000 руб.
Frontend-разработчик (Middle-)
Компания: Bnovo
Зарплата: з.п. не указана
Frontend-разработчик middle (Angular)
Компания: Лоция
Зарплата: з.п. не указана
Веб-разработчик Middle Full-stack php web-developer (laravel, vuejs)
Компания: TempoJob
Зарплата: от 140 000 до 140 000 руб.